A plumber charges a $25 service fee plus $39.50 per hour to work on plumbing in a house. Which equation represents the total cost, C, for the plumber's service if he works h hours?

A. C = 39.50 + 25h
B. h= 39.50C + 25
C. C = 64.50h
D. C = 25 + 39.50h

Final answer:

The correct equation for the total cost of the plumber's service for h hours is C = 25 + 39.50h, including a $25 service fee and $39.50 per hour of work.

Therefore, the correct answer is: option D). C = 25 + 39.50h

Step-by-step explanation:

The plumber charges a $25 service fee plus $39.50 per hour of work.

To represent the total cost, C, for the plumber's service when he works h hours, we need to use a linear equation that includes both the fixed fee and the variable hourly charge.

The correct equation to represent the total cost is: C = 25 + 39.50h

This equation has two components: the fixed service fee of $25, which is the y-intercept, and the hourly rate of $39.50, which is the slope of the equation.

This means for every additional hour the plumber works, the total cost increases by $39.50.
